The 71M6515H is a high-accuracy analog front-end (AFE) IC that provides measurements for four-quadrant 3-phase metering. The combination of a 21-bit sigma-delta analog-to-digital converter with a six-input AFE, a thermally compensated high-precision reference, and a compute engine results in high accuracy and wide dynamic range. Our Single Converter Technology® reduces crosstalk and cost. This IC also provides a real-time clock (RTC) and battery backup for time-of-use (TOU) metering.
The host processor communicates with the 71M6515H through a UART interface using the programmable IRQZ interrupt. The 71M6515H calculates and accumulates meter measurements for each accumulation interval. A high-speed synchronous serial port (SSI) is provided to facilitate high-end metering. Integrated rectifying functions on the battery-backup circuit enable minimal external component usage and minimum backup current. Also, eight multipurpose pins are provided for control of peripherals.
